Abstract

One-dimensional little-area Si PIN detectors array for high energy X-ray measurement was developed. The sensitivity, linear output current and time response of the Si PIN were calculated theoretically and also simulated using MC software EGSnrc. According to the theoretical study, little-area Si PIN detectors array can be used to detect high intensity and high energy X-ray with better spatio-temporal resolution(3 mm-8 ns). Primary experiments were carried out based on the theoretical design on “Dragon-Ⅰ” linear induction electron accelerator using the Si-PIN photoelectric cell and the corresponding amplifier. Rreasonable response of Si-PIN photoelectric cell was gained for optimum design of practical one-dimensional little-area Si PIN detectors array.
